web-dev-qa-db-ja.com

リモートマシンに対してperfmonを実行するにはどうすればよいですか?

手始めに、私はこれをWindows7ボックスからWindows7ボックスにしようとしています。

簡単な答えは、「コンピューターからカウンターを選択」と表示されている\\ computernameを入力することです。問題は、それを行うたびに、「マシンに接続できません」というエラーメッセージが表示されることです。

Windowsエクスプローラーを起動し、エクスプローラーバーに\\ computername\c $と入力して、cドライブを参照できるため、マシンがそこにあり、アクセス可能であることを知っています。だから、マシンはそこにあります。

Perfmonに特別な権限はありますか?リモートマシンで実行する必要のあるサービスはありますか?

3
WindyCityEagle

マシン間にRPCが必要です。エンドポイントマッパーはTCP 135であり、後続のトラフィックを送信するための多数のエフェメラルポートをネゴシエートします。

ハードウェアとWindowsファイアウォールの両方のファイアウォールを確認してください。

\\computername\c$は、RPCを必要とせず、TCP 445.(AKAダイレクトホストSMB)のみ)であるため機能します。また、管理共有にアクセスできるため、既に管理者権限を持っていると想定しても問題ありません。ターゲットマシン上。

また、マシン上のRPCおよびRPCエンドポイントマッパーサービスを確認する必要があると思いますが、そうでない場合はより大きな問題が発生するため、これらのサービスは実行されていると思います。

3
Ryan Ries

あなたがC $に達することができるならば、そうではありません-これは管理者だけの共有です。 NetBIOS名の先頭にスラッシュを1つだけ付けていることに気付きました。 \\ computername\c $、またはcomputername.domain.com(またはドメインが何であれ)を試しましたか?後者は名前/アドレスの問題を取り除きます。

0
Simon Catlin